Diploma Courses Available for C- Students
Diploma courses for C- students remain widely accessible.
Most colleges accept C- directly or through bridging certificates.
Consequently, learners gain both theory and hands-on exposure.
Diploma Courses That Accept a C- Grade
Common diploma courses include:
- Diploma in Business Management
- Diploma in Supply Chain Management
- Diploma in Human Resource Management
- Diploma in Information Technology
- Diploma in Project Management
These programs often lead to internships and entry-level roles.
Furthermore, they allow progression to degree programs later.

TVET and Technical Courses You Can Study with C-
TVET courses for C- students emphasize practical training.
As a result, graduates enter the workforce quickly.
Moreover, industries value TVET graduates for technical competence.
Technical and Vocational Courses for C- Students
Examples include:
- Electrical and electronic engineering
- Automotive engineering
- Welding and fabrication
- Mechatronics technology
- Building construction
These technical courses you can do with C- offer strong earning potential.

Certificate vs Diploma Courses for C- Students
Certificate and diploma courses serve different goals.
However, both support career entry and growth.
Key differences include:
- Certificates take less time
- Diplomas offer deeper specialization
- Diplomas often lead to higher pay
Therefore, choose based on time, cost, and career goals.
